Zewen Song is a scholar working on Oncology, Molecular Biology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Zewen Song has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 919 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Oncology, 11 papers in Molecular Biology and 9 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Zewen Song’s work include Pancreatic Islet Dysfunction and Regeneration (7 papers), Ferroptosis and cancer prognosis (6 papers) and Diabetes and associated disorders (5 papers). Zewen Song is often cited by papers focused on Pancreatic Islet Dysfunction and Regeneration (7 papers), Ferroptosis and cancer prognosis (6 papers) and Diabetes and associated disorders (5 papers). Zewen Song collaborates with scholars based in China and United States. Zewen Song's co-authors include Yang Liu, Xi Zhang, George K. Gittes, Xiangwei Xiao, Krishna Prasadan, Chiyo Shiota, Shane Fischbach, John Wiersch, Ping Guo and Iljana Gaffar and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Scientific Reports.
